Institut Universitaire de Cardiologie et de Pneumologie de Québec
About
In recent decades, authors affiliated with Institut Universitaire de Cardiologie et de Pneumologie de Québec have published 3.1k papers, which have received a total of 97.9k indexed citations.
Scholars at this organization have produced 1.1k pap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ine, 937 papers in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ine and 822 papers in Physiology on the topics of Chronic Obstructive Pulmonary Disease (COPD) Research (375 papers), Asthma and respiratory diseases (360 papers) and Cardiac Valve Diseases and Treatments (322 papers). Their work is cited by papers focused on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ine (31.0k citations), Physiology (27.5k citations) and Cardiology and Cardiovascular Medicine (24.7k citations). Authors at Institut Universitaire de Cardiologie et de Pneumologie de Québec collaborate with scholars in Canada, United States and France and have published in prestigious journals including Science, New England Journal of Medicine and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ences. Some of Institut Universitaire de Cardiologie et de Pneumologie de Québec's most productive authors include Philippe Pîbarot, François Maltais, Jean‐Pierre Després, Louis‐Philippe Boulet and Patrick Mathieu
